Ticket SUP-4410: tailctl update fails signature check

Several agents report that tailctl, our internal log-tailing CLI at Brindlewave, refuses to self-update with a "signature mismatch" error. The cause: version 1.9 shipped signed with the rotated key, but older installs still pin the previous one. Please walk affected users through replacing their pinned key with the following.

rollout seal: bky9_BBMCrsyHM

# Report Builder Environments — Sort Stability

The Quillmark report builder runs in three environments, each with its own sorting backend. Reviewers should note that only the production tier uses the stable merge path; staging still falls back to an unstable quicksort, which explains row-order differences in snapshot tests. When reviewing sort-related changes, verify behaviour against the environment-specific settings. The current per-environment configuration is listed below.

config for tagaf-bawif:
[norok]
host = norok.ordinworks.local
user = norok_svc
database = norok_prod

## Pipewren 2.9 — changed defaults

Heads up if you're new here: this release changes several defaults in the Pipewren metrics-aggregation sidecar. Flush interval is now shorter, histogram buckets follow the new log-scale layout, and the in-memory queue got a bigger ceiling so bursty services stop dropping samples. Most teams won't need to override anything, but a few high-cardinality services will — check with your lead before touching those. Anything you don't set explicitly falls back to the defaults listed below.

settings of fahag-haduf:
[ulaox]
port = 8443
region = south-2
host = ulaox.lumiccorp.internal
timeout_ms = 500
retries = 8

Q3 Planning Note — Revised Commission Scheme

For the incoming director. The Hallowick sales commission scheme changes on 1 October. Flat 6% replaced by tiered structure: 4% base, 8% above quota, 10% on Veridane product renewals. Legacy deals grandfathered through year-end. Expect pushback from the Northgate team; their pipeline skews to low-tier accounts. Comms pack ready; hold release until you've reviewed. Targets unchanged. Context for the timing of this change is set out below.

internal memo for tagef-hadup: Gross margin on Ulaath came in at 15 percent against a plan of 5 percent. Only 7 of the 120 pilot accounts renewed Ulaath, so a churn review is set for October 15.